Author: lattner Date: Fri Feb 8 19:06:01 2008 New Revision: 46900 URL: http://llvm.org/viewvc/llvm-project?rev=46900&view=rev Log: check that terminators only occur at the end of a block. This catches the common problem of putting two terminators in the same block. I can't write a testcase for this because the .ll parser rejects this before the verifier can, but this can occur when generating IR.
